About The Book

Drawing on a wide range of archaeological anthropological and historical sources Paul Rainbird surveys the development of Micronesia from the earliest process of human colonization within the broader context of Pacific Island studies. Addressing contemporary debates around processes of colonization social organization environmental change and the interpretation of material culture this book will be essential reading for any scholar with an interest in the archaeology of the Pacific.
